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of rod production, and provides an adjustable roller way suitable for production of any fixed-length rods, which comprises a roller way frame, the bottom of the roller way frame is fixedly connected with a fixed wheel set, and the top of the roller way frame is fixedly connected with a locking device. A frame transverse movement adjusting device is arranged on the side face of the roller way frame and is achieved through mutual cooperation of a motor, a first bevel gear, a limiting rod and other assemblies, the motor is started, an output shaft of the motor drives the first bevel gear to rotate, the first bevel gear rotates to drive a second bevel gear meshed with the first bevel gear to rotate, and the second bevel gear rotates to drive a threaded rod to rotate. Therefore, the device has the advantages of dynamic avoidance, high adaptability and high stability, and the stability and precision in operation are ensured. The adjusting device is particularly suitable for the effect of a mechanical system needing accurate transverse adjustment. By means of the technical scheme, the problem that in the prior art, ruler bar production deviates or derails is solved.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of bar production technology, specifically to an adjustable roller conveyor adapted to the production of bars of any fixed length. Background Technology

[0002] The production of sizing bars (also known as sizing bars or fixed-length bars) typically involves a series of complex metallurgical and processing procedures aimed at transforming raw materials (such as steel or aluminum alloys) into bars with specific lengths, cross-sectional dimensions, and material properties.

[0003] A rail length-setting device (announcement number: CN222199776U) disclosed in the public notice includes a base, a gantry frame, a lifting hydraulic cylinder, a lifting support, a lifting roller, a geared motor, a main bearing seat, a drive roller, a drive roller bearing seat, and a lifting roller bearing seat. The gantry frame is fixedly connected to the base. Both ends of the drive roller are mounted on the drive roller bearing seats, which are connected to the base. The geared motor is connected to the drive roller. A lifting roller is located above the drive roller and is mounted on a lifting roller bearing seat. The lifting roller bearing seat is fixed to the lifting support. The lifting support is connected to the piston rod of the lifting hydraulic cylinder and is slidably connected to the gantry frame. The advantages are: reduced manual intervention in the length-setting process, improved work efficiency, increased product yield, and the ability to meet the production needs of rails of any length and specification.

[0004] The aforementioned patents achieve the effect of lifting hydraulic cylinders driving lifting rollers and active rollers to transport steel rails through devices such as lifting brackets, lifting rollers, and reduction motors. However, they cannot achieve the effects of dynamic avoidance, high adaptability, and strong stability. Therefore, we propose an adjustable roller conveyor that can adapt to the production of bars of any length. Utility Model Content

[0005] This invention proposes an adjustable roller conveyor adapted to the production of bars of any length, solving the problem in related technologies that cannot achieve dynamic avoidance, high adaptability, and strong stability.

[0017] The working principle and be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ows:

[0018] 1. This utility model achieves its functionality through the coordinated operation of components such as a motor, threaded rod, threaded sleeve, fixed plate, bevel gear one, and limiting rod. When the motor is started, its output shaft drives bevel gear one to rotate. The rotation of bevel gear one drives bevel gear two, which in turn drives the threaded rod. The rotation of the threaded rod causes the threaded sleeve to move horizontally under the constraint of the roller conveyor frame. The horizontal movement of the threaded sleeve drives the fixed frame to move horizontally, which in turn drives the roller conveyor frame to move horizontally via the fixed wheel set. This achieves the device's dynamic avoidance, high adaptability, and strong stability, ensuring stability and precision during operation. This adjustment device is particularly suitable for mechanical systems requiring precise lateral adjustment.

[0019] 2. This utility model achieves its purpose through the coordinated operation of components such as a motor, bevel gear one, bevel gear two, half gear, threaded rod, and oil pump box. When the motor is started, its output shaft drives bevel gear one to rotate. The rotation of bevel gear one drives bevel gear two, which in turn drives the threaded rod. The threaded rod then drives the half gear, which in turn drives the meshing rack to move horizontally. This horizontal movement of the rack drives a striker to move horizontally, which in turn pushes a piston-like motion within the oil pump box. This motion forces the lubricating oil in the oil pump box to be sprayed out through the oil outlet pipe, lubricating and maintaining bevel gear one and bevel gear two. This achieves the effect of maintaining the equipment and extending its service life. Attached Figure Description

[0031] like Figures 1-5 As shown, it illustrates an adjustable roller conveyor adapted to the production of bars of any length in one embodiment of the present disclosure, comprising: a roller conveyor frame 1, a fixed wheel set 2 fixedly connected to the bottom of the roller conveyor frame 1, a locking device 3 fixedly connected to the top of the roller conveyor frame 1, and a frame lateral adjustment device 4 provided on the side of the roller conveyor frame 1.

[0032] The frame lateral adjustment device 4 includes a fixed frame 41, the side of which is fixedly connected to the side of the roller conveyor frame 1. A base 42 is provided on the side of the roller conveyor frame 1. A motor 43 is fixedly connected to the top of the base 42. A bevel gear box 44 is fixedly connected to the top of the base 42. A bevel gear 45 is fixedly connected to the output shaft of the motor 43. A threaded rod 46 is threaded through the side of the bevel gear box 44. A bevel gear 47 is fixedly connected to the circumferential surface of the threaded rod 46. A threaded sleeve 48 is threadedly connected to the circumferential surface of the threaded rod 46. A fixed plate 49 is fixedly connected to the circumferential surface of the threaded sleeve 48. A screw 410 is bolted to the side of the fixed plate 49. A limiting rod 411 is bolted to the circumferential surface of the screw 410. A connecting rod 412 is fixedly connected to the side of the bevel gear box 44. A stop 413 is fixedly connected to one end of the connecting rod 412. This device achieves dynamic avoidance, high adaptability, and strong stability, ensuring stability and accuracy during operation. This adjustment device is particularly suitable for mechanical systems that require precise lateral adjustment.

[0033] In some examples, the top of the fixed frame 41 is fixedly connected to the circumferential surface of the threaded sleeve 48, and bevel gear 45 meshes with bevel gear 47. The connection between the fixed frame 41 and the threaded sleeve 48 ensures the stability of the threaded sleeve 48, while the meshing of bevel gear 45 and bevel gear 47 enables the power of the motor 43 to be accurately and efficiently converted into the rotation of the threaded rod 46 through the transmission system, thereby achieving precise lateral adjustment of the roller frame 1.

[0034] The side of the stop 413 is located on the displacement trajectory of the limiting rod 411. There are two limiting rods 411 and screws 410. The stop 413 constrains its movement trajectory by the position of the limiting rod 411, ensuring precise adjustment of the device. The two limiting rods 411 and screws 410 can enhance the stability of the device, distribute the force evenly, improve accuracy, and at the same time play a safety limiting role, preventing instability or deviation of the equipment during the adjustment process.

[0035] The two screws 410 and the limiting rod 411 are symmetrical about the longitudinal axis of the threaded rod 46, and the bottom of the base 42 is in contact with the ground. The symmetrical arrangement of the screws 410 and the limiting rod 411 ensures the balance and accuracy of the device under force, avoiding tilting or errors; while the contact of the base 42 with the ground provides stable support for the entire device, preventing external forces from affecting the adjustment accuracy and working status of the equipment.

[0036] There is a gap between the bottom of the fixing plate 49 and the top of the fixing frame 41, and a gap between one end of the threaded rod 46 and the side of the stop 413. The gaps between the fixing plate 49 and the fixing frame 41 and between the threaded rod 46 and the stop 413 mainly serve to reduce friction, prevent jamming, provide freedom for thermal expansion, alleviate stress concentration, facilitate adjustment and maintenance, and also provide fault tolerance for the system, thereby ensuring that the equipment can operate smoothly and efficiently.

[0037] For example, such as Figures 1-5 As shown, when the motor 43 is started, the output shaft of the motor 43 drives the first bevel gear 45 to rotate. The rotation of the first bevel gear 45 drives the second bevel gear 47, which meshes with it, to rotate. The rotation of the second bevel gear 47 drives the threaded rod 46 to rotate. The rotation of the threaded rod 46 drives the threaded sleeve 48 to move horizontally under the restriction of the roller frame 1. The horizontal movement of the threaded sleeve 48 drives the fixed frame 41 to move horizontally. The horizontal movement of the fixed frame 41 drives the roller frame 1 to move horizontally through the fixed wheel set 2. The horizontal movement of the threaded sleeve 48 drives the fixed plate 49 to move horizontally. The horizontal movement of the fixed plate 49 drives the screw 410 to move horizontally. The horizontal movement of the screw 410 drives the limiting rod 411 to move horizontally. When the movement of the threaded sleeve 48 is about to exceed the range of motion, the limiting rod 411 is blocked by the vehicle stop 413, and the threaded sleeve 48 can no longer move horizontally.

[0038] like Figures 1-5 As shown, this illustrates an adjustable roller conveyor adapted for the production of bars of arbitrary lengths, in another embodiment of this disclosure. It is largely the same as the technical solution described above, so only the differences are emphasized. These differences include: a maintenance device 5 is provided on the circumferential surface of the threaded rod 46; the maintenance device 5 includes a half-gear 51 fixedly connected to the circumferential surface of the threaded rod 46; a toothed rod 52 is slidably connected to the bottom inner side of the bevel gear box 44; a striking rod 53 is fixedly connected to the side of the toothed rod 52; an oil pump box 54 is fixedly connected to the bottom inner side of the bevel gear box 44; a force-bearing rod 55 is slidably connected to one end of the oil pump box 54; and an oil outlet pipe 56 is fixedly connected to the other end of the oil pump box 54. The main function of this device is to provide continuous lubrication to the equipment through the oil pump system, reducing wear on mechanical parts, ensuring normal operation of the equipment, and extending its service life.

[0039] In some examples, a return spring 57 is fixedly connected to the circumferential surface of the force-bearing rod 55, with one end of the return spring 57 fixedly connected to one end of the oil pump housing 54. The function of the return spring 57 in the system is to provide restoring force, ensuring that the force-bearing rod 55 can return to its predetermined position after being subjected to external force, maintaining the balance and stable operation of the system, and regulating and controlling the flow of lubricating oil, thereby improving the reliability of the equipment and extending its service life.

[0040] One end of the force-bearing rod 55 is located on the displacement trajectory of the impact rod 53, and the half gear 51 meshes with the rack 52. This design helps to transmit power, control the flow of lubricating oil, and ensure the coordinated work of all parts of the equipment by coordinating the movements of the force-bearing rod 55, the impact rod 53, the half gear 51, and the rack 52, thus playing a role in equipment maintenance, lubrication, and control.

[0041] A spring 58 is fixedly connected to the side of the impact rod 53, and one end of the spring 58 is fixedly connected to one end of the oil pump housing 54. The combination of the spring 58 and the impact rod 53 can effectively achieve multiple functions such as buffering, recovery, vibration suppression, and pressure regulation. This design helps to enhance the stability, durability, and working efficiency of the oil pump housing 54 and the entire equipment system, prevent mechanical parts from being damaged by excessive impact or unstable forces, and also improve the safety and reliability of the system.

[0042] The initial state of both return spring 57 and spring 58 is relaxed. Designing the initial state of both return springs 57 and 58 to be relaxed effectively reduces unnecessary friction, prestress, and energy loss, while ensuring the system can respond flexibly and remain stable under external forces. This design helps improve the performance of the mechanical system, extend its service life, reduce maintenance costs, and ensure operational accuracy and reliability.

[0043] For example, such as Figures 1-5 As shown, when motor 43 is started, the output shaft of motor 43 drives bevel gear 45 to rotate. The rotation of bevel gear 45 drives bevel gear 47, which meshes with it, to rotate. The rotation of bevel gear 47 drives threaded rod 46 to rotate. The rotation of threaded rod 46 drives half gear 51 to rotate. The rotation of half gear 51 drives rack 52, which meshes with it, to move horizontally. The horizontal movement of rack 52 drives impact rod 53 to move horizontally. The horizontal movement of impact rod 53 pushes force rod 55 to move like a piston in oil pump box 54, pushing the lubricating oil in oil pump box 54 to be sprayed out through oil outlet pipe 56 to lubricate and maintain bevel gear 45 and bevel gear 47. When half gear 51 rotates to the toothless position, force rod 55 loses thrust and is horizontally reset by return spring 57. Spring 58 drives impact rod 53 to move horizontally reset by its own elasticity. The reset of impact rod 53 drives rack 52 to reset, waiting for the next operation.
